Handover: Norvane read-replica lag alarm fired twice this week. Replica trails primary ~90s during the nightly export job. Not data loss — just stale reads on the reporting path. Short-term fix: throttle the exporter. Long-term: move exports to the dedicated replica. Don't silence the alarm. Thresholds, history, and the proposed migration plan are on the internal page below.

wiki page, bagef-yajof: https://sentry.sivrelcloud.corp/board

## Authentication

The Scrapwarden sweeper runs against the Holloway resource registry every six hours. On-call: if a sweep stalls, check token validity first — expired credentials cause silent no-ops, not errors. Tokens are scoped to delete-orphaned only; no write access elsewhere. Manual sweeps require the same credential. Rotate after any manual use from a laptop. Current sweeper key follows.

service key, tafof-bageg: kto7_3d2pBYI

Turnstile counters at Kestrel Field report through the Gatewick aggregator. If the aggregator account is locked after three failed syncs, do not reset it from the kiosk — that wipes local tallies. Instead, open the Marlow recovery console from the ops laptop in the north booth and select "restore counter identity." When prompted, enter the recovery passphrase shown below.

strongbox words: druvan-lamys-eliius-jorax-istox-soreth-ulays-gilix-ralix-oliiel-norwyn-casvan-praius

Context: Ardenfell line margins slipped three points over two quarters. Drivers: input steel costs, aggressive discounting at the Westmoor branch, and a stale price book. Proposal: uplift list prices four percent, tighten discount authority to regional level, sunset the two lowest-margin SKUs. Risk: volume loss at Halverton accounts, estimated under two percent. Decision requested at Thursday's review. Modelling assumptions are in the appendix pack. The commercial reasoning leadership wants kept close is noted directly below.

board note of tajop-yajof: The finance team signed off on a budget of $77.6 million for Project Pramir.

**14:22 — Tax-rate cache goes stale.** The Copperveil lookup cache for regional tax rates missed its refresh because the upstream feed from the Harkwell rates service changed its payload shape. Stale entries served for ~40 minutes; no writes were affected, and we've confirmed no auth boundary was crossed. Mitigation was a forced cache flush from the affected build, whose trace token is recorded below.

session token of kagup-hahaf = htk3_2b8